The average rent for an apartment in Middleton is $1,847. The cost of rent varies depending on several factors, including location, size, and quality.

The average rent has decreased by 0.00% over the past year.

  • The most expensive ZIP code in Middleton is 53562 with an average price of $1,960.
  • The cheapest ZIP code in Middleton is 53597 with an average price of $1,859.

Marshall Beach is a scenic beach located on the shores of Lake Mendota in Middleton, Wisconsin. It features a sandy beach, a playground, and a picnic area with grills and tables. The beach is a popular spot for swimming, fishing, and boating, and is also a great place to take a leisurely stroll and take in the stunning views of the lake. The beach is also home to a variety of wildlife, including ducks, geese, and other waterfowl.

The median household income in Middleton in 2021 was $78,537. This represents a 27.3% change from 2011 when the median was $61,691.
